CZ75 9mm & Freedom Munitions ammo?

So I've been trying to stock up on ammo as I continue to save for a CZ75 Compact.

I've been hearing a lot about Freedom Munition and was wondering how their ammunition does in the CZ75.

Has anyone here shot their 115gr FMJ 9mm ammo before in their CZ's?

Most reviews from users that own other brands of handguns are positive, but I'd like to get some feed back from the folks here.

I know several bug names in the competitive shooting scene seem to endorse this ammo (Namely Melissa Gilliland who's pretty well known among the female competition shooters circle to my understanding)

Thoughts? I was thinking of picking up a few hundred rounds if it proved reliable in the handgun I plan on buying.

I have shot about 300 of 124gr new not re-manufactured rounds from Freedom through my 75B. I have shot another 1500 or so through other guns without issue.

They pretty good for practice ammo but if you reload watch out for the brass. It has an internal rim which allows them to lower the powder load and maintain proper pressures. If you reload it you have to adjust for the loss in volume.
